Identify the major attractive force in HF molecules.A) London Dispersion Forces (LDFs)

B) dipole-dipole interactions
C) hydrogen bonding
D) ionic bonding
E) polar covalent bonds

Answer:

C) hydrogen bonding

Step-by-step explanation:

All atoms and molecules have London Dispersion Forces between them, but they are usually overshadowed but the much stronger forces. In this scenario the major attractive force in HF molecules are hydrogen bonds. Hydrogen bonds are electrostatic forces of attraction found when Hydrogen is bonded to a more electronegative atom such as Oxygen, Chlorine and Fluorine.
